- The distance between Akureyri, Iceland and Beeville, Tx, Usa is approximately 6,683 km or 4,153 mi.
- To reach Akureyri in this distance one would set out from Beeville, Tx bearing 27.9° or NNE and follow the great circles arc to approach Akureyri bearing 93.4° or E .
- Akureyri has a dry-summer maritime subalpine climate (Csc) whereas Beeville, Tx has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a).
- Akureyri is in or near the subpolar wet tundra biome whereas Beeville, Tx is in or near the subtropical dry forest biome.
- The mean annual temperature is 17.6 °C (31.7°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 5 °C (9°F) less in Akureyri.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ic for both.
- Total annual precipitation averages 325.2 mm (12.8 in) less which is equivalent to 325.2 l/m² (7.98 US gal/ft²) or 3,252,000 l/ha (347,660 US gal/ac) less. About 3/5 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 37.2° lower in Akureyri than in Beeville, Tx.
